Turning Off Email Notifications in Outlook

Control Email Interruptions Easily

Email notifications distract you. Email is not your work—it is a tool to help you accoomplish your work. For maximum productivity you need email notifications totally off. This lets you collect your email to process in batches when you're ready. Don't let it interrupt and distract you when you are concentrating.

To turn off email notifications in Outlook:

  1. Open the Tools menu and select "Options..."
  2. Click the "Email Options..." button.
  3. Click "Advanced E-mail Options..." in the new screen that pops up.
  4. Under the heading "When new items arrive in my Inbox..." de-select all of the boxes. (See right.)

What Then?

With email notifications turned off, you're ready to process or triage it several times each day, when you are already interruptible, instead letting it break your concentration every time it arrives.
